Top Leagues That Deliver Goals
The English Championship is a relentless furnace. Teams chase promotion like a dog chases a bone—every game is a sprint, every forward line a cannon. Expect 2.5 + goals per match on a regular basis, especially when the bottom half scrambles to avoid the drop. Over in the Dutch Eredivisie, technical brilliance meets reckless offense. The average goal tally per fixture hovers close to three, and the occasional 5‑0 rout is just a Monday morning coffee break for the locals. Then there’s the Austrian Bundesliga—tiny, but ferocious. The league’s top five clubs dominate, but when they face the underdogs, the scoreboard lights up like a neon sign. The sheer variance creates ideal conditions for multi‑option bet builders that need both high‑scoring and high‑risk legs.
Hidden Gems Worth the Risk
Look: the Bulgarian First League isn’t on most mainstream radars, yet it consistently offers 2.8 goals per game. The lower defensive standards, combined with a handful of breakout talents, mean the odds on both underdogs and favorites are juicy. Another contender is the South African Premier Division. The tempo is blistering, the climate fuels aggression, and the matches often end with a flurry of nets.
